(WNY News Now) – Live Music, Local Eats, and Lakefront Vibes Set to Transform Lakewood This Summer.
Lakewood, NY – Lakewood Community Development Corporation (LCDC) is excited to announce Rock The Lake, a summertime concert series at Hartley Park in Lakewood, NY. LCDC is bringing the community together for an unforgettable summer of live music, lakefront fun – all for FREE!
Kicking off July 6, 2025, the series boasts four concerts throughout the summer, which will feature a dynamic lineup bringing something for everyone. Concertgoers can enjoy a relaxed, family-friendly atmosphere, from their boat or on the shore, with plenty of room to spread out, dance, and soak up the sun. Food trucks will also be on-site, providing local flavor. With Rock The Lake, LCDC is providing a space for neighbors to connect and the community to come enjoy the beautiful lakefront offered at Hartley Park.
Artist Lineup:
● July 6 – Country Show with Sean Patrick McGraw & the James’s, also featuring The Dryes from Nashville.
● July 27 – Hollywood Nights – Bob Seger Experience with opening act Interstate Daydream
● August 10 – Rat Pack Show with a Barbra Streisand Tribute
● August 24 – Brass Transit – Chicago Tribute with opening act Furious George
Food Trucks:
● Mystic Smoke BBQ
● Bucket Brigade Pizza Company
● Mother Cluckers
Each concert will be held from 2 p.m.- 5 p.m. Attendees are encouraged to bring lawn chairs, blankets, and their best summer vibes. No tickets or registration are required. You can get more

About the Lakewood Community Development Corporation:
The Lakewood Community Development Corporation is a 501(c)(3) organization dedicated to improving the quality of life in the Village of Lakewood, NY. LCDC played a key role in the 2004 Chautauqua Avenue Renewal Project, along with many other infrastructure improvements, including the new playground at Hartley Park.
